Description
IdeZ Protease (IgG-specific, Powder) is an Immunoglobulin-degrading Enzyme derived from Streptococcus equi subspecies zooepidemicus. IdeZ Protease exhibits extremely high substrate specificity, recognizing only specific species and types of IgG, and cleaving at specific sites below the antibody hinge region, resulting in the hydrolysis of IgG into intact F(ab')2 fragments and Fc fragments. As a tool enzyme, IdeZ Protease is primarily used for structural characterization analysis of antibody-based drugs or antibody fusion proteins. It can be utilized to prepare antibodies or antibody fragments containing only F(ab')2 fragments, as well as to remove interference from heavy chains during Western detection following immunoprecipitation for the accurate detection of target proteins, among other applications.
IdeZ Protease effectively cleaves human IgG1, IgG2, IgG3, and IgG4, as well as IgG from rabbit, rat, monkey, sheep, humanized and chimeric IgG, and Fc fusion proteins such as Enbrel. However, IdeZ Protease cannot cleave mouse IgG1/IgG2b, pig, cow, or goat IgG, nor non-IgG isotypes of immunoglobulins, including IgA, IgM, IgD, and IgE. Compared to IdeS Protease, IdeZ Protease exhibits significantly improved enzymatic activity for cleaving rat and mouse IgG2a and IgG3.
Protein Information
- Molecular Weight: Approximately 33kDa.
- Applications: IdeZ Protease is used for structural characterization of antibody-based drugs or antibody fusion proteins. It cleaves antibodies specifically at a single recognition site below the hinge region, generating homogeneous pools of F(ab')2 fragments and Fc fragments. It is also used to remove heavy chains that interfere with target protein detection in immunoprecipitation followed by Western blotting.
- Source: Purified from recombinant E.coli strain carrying the IdeZ Protease gene.
- Enzyme Activity: IdeZ Protease (IgG-specific) is a recombinant antibody-specific protease that recognizes all human, rabbit, rat, sheep, and monkey IgG subclasses. It cleaves specifically at a single recognition site below the hinge region, yielding a homogeneous pool of F(ab')2 and Fc fragments. IdeZ Protease (IgG-specific) exhibits higher cleavage efficiency for murine IgG2a compared to IdeS Protease.
- Activity Definition: One unit is defined as the amount of enzyme required to cleave >95% of 1µg of human IgG in a total reaction volume of 10µl, at 37°C for 15 minutes.
- Purity: The purity is >95% as determined by SDS-PAGE. It does not contain any other proteases, DNA endonucleases or exonucleases, RNAse, or phosphatases.
- Enzyme Storage Buffer: Lyophilized from 50mM Sodium Phosphate, 150mM NaCl (pH6.6 @25°C).
- IdeZ Protease Dilution Buffer: 50mM Sodium Phosphate, 150mM NaCl (pH6.6 @25°C).
- 10X Reaction Buffer: 500mM Sodium Phosphate (pH7.5 @25°C).
- Inactivation or Inhibition: IdeZ Protease can be inactivated by incubating at 65°C for 10 minutes.
Precautions
- When using IdeZ Protease, it should be stored in a cooler or on ice, and after use, it should be immediately placed at -20°C for storage.
- IdeZ Protease exhibits significant variations in cleavage efficiency among different species' IgG. When cleaving specific species' IgG, it is recommended to adjust the reaction incubation time and enzyme amount accordingly. IdeZ Protease has lower cleavage efficiency for mouse IgG2a and IgG3. It is advised to increase the amount of IdeZ Protease (starting with a 5 to 10-fold higher amount) or extend the reaction incubation time (2 hours to overnight) to achieve sufficient cleavage of mouse IgG2a and IgG3.
- IdeZ Protease exhibits maximum activity in neutral pH or near-neutral pH buffer systems, and the salt concentration in the cleavage system should not be excessively high. It is recommended to use the 10X Reaction Buffer provided with this product for enzyme cleavage reactions. When using buffers outside the pH range of 6-8 (such as acetate buffer), the incubation time or enzyme amount should be optimized according to the specific circumstances.

Storage
The minimum shelf life is 2 years at -20°C. Avoid repeated freeze-thaw cycles. It is recommended to aliquot the product appropriately upon first use and store it in the freezer for future use.
